Silicone gel adhesive hydrocellular foam dressing comprising an absorbent foam pad and a breathable outer film. The dressing should not be immersed in water.
Wound management by secondary intention on shallow, granulating wounds, chronic and acute exudative wounds, full and partial thickness wounds including pressure ulcers, leg ulcers, diabetic foot ulcers, surgical wounds, first and second degree burns, donor sites, skin tears, and fungating wounds. Can be used in conjunction with Intrasite Gel for necrotic or sloughy wounds. Pressure ulcer prevention on intact skin, including pressure ulcers caused by medical devices, as part of a pressure ulcer prevention protocol.

Self-adhering open-cell foam designed to protect skin from splints, casts and prostheses. Lightweight and conformable. Can be cut, layered and shaped. Not intended as a pressure-reducing device.
Highly absorbent polyurethane foam dressing with semipermeable film backing layer. 3M logos indicate upper surface of dressing. Available in a variety of sizes and styles. Suitable for use under compression.
Highly absorbent polyurethane foam dressing with semipermeable film backing layer and adhesive border. Comprises four layers for high fluid absorption. Adapts to changing fluid levels in the wound to create a moist environment that promotes healing.
